Fluoropolymers:

Ethylene-Tetrafluoroethylene (ETFE), Perfluroralkoxyethylene- Tetrafluoroethylene (PFA) and Fluorinated Ethylene Propylene (FEP) are all copolymers of Tetrafluoroethylene (TFE). Each material combines the chemical inertness of Polytetrafluoroethylene (PTFE) with another polymer to provide melt forming capability and strength. All three fluoropolymers are utilized in a variety of medical device applications due to their excellent dielectric strength, chemical resistance and mechanical toughness.

ETFE possesses the greatest strength and abrasion resistance of the TFE copolymers. ETFE has a continuous service temperature range of 150°C.

PFA is most similar in terms of chemical and physical behavior to PTFE. PFA has the added benefit of a higher service temperature (260°C) over FEP.

FEP is similar in chemical and physical behavior to PFA. It possesses a lower service temperature (200°C) and is slightly less susceptible to water absorption than most other fluoropolymers. Alternate coatings will be considered upon request.


Typical properties of extruded thermoplastics

Name Density [g/cc] Typical
Tensile Strength
[Mpa / psi]
Coefficient
of Friction
Dielectric Strength
[kV/mm V/mil]
CTE @ 20°C
[µm/m-°C]
Water
Absorption
[%]
Max. Service
Temperature
in Air [°C]
EFTE 1.70 41 / 6000 0.23 64 / 1600 130 .006 150
PFA 2.15 28 / 4000 0.21 62 / 1575 140 .050 260
FEP 2.15 25 / 3600 0.25 62 / 1575 140 .005 200
PTFE* 2.20 24 / 3500 0.10 58 / 1470 100 .004 270

These properties are for reference only and can vary significantly dependent on processing conditions and material grade.
*PTFE is not a melt-processable thermoplastic.

Coating Capabilities:

Round Wire Sizes: .002" to .020"
Strands & Cable Sizes: .003" to .060"
Wall Thickness: Typically range from .005" to less than .0005"
Coating Substrates: Coatings can be applied to round wire and strands and cables in any alloy or material system we offer.
Configurations: Round Wire, Strands and Cables, and Shaped Wires
